I decided to do a day session on a 17 acre club water hoping to get a few carp. I had set-up in a swim on a point with an exposed gravel bar about 50 yards in front of me and a small bay on either side. The wind was blowing a big westerly straight in my face. I had a couple of carp fishing to the front of the gravel bar in around 4 feet of water, but all day I was seeing signs of pike in both bays feeding on silvers that had been pushed into them by the wind. By early afternoon I decided to bring one carp rod in and fish a spinner into the bays in the hope of snaring a pike. Luckily my mum was also on the lake piking so I begged and borrowed a couple of traces and some spinners, plus a few dead baits and some other bits and pieces. The weather looked spot on and after decorating my daughter’s room on and off for a fortnight I was looking for somewhere I might have a reasonable chance of a bite in just a few hours fishing. I was looking at the Coking website the night before and kept seeing this big scaley mirror – everyone is after the big common (upper 30s) in there but I just kept looking at this mirror and thinking what a belter it looked. I got there at dawn but there were no signs of fish showing even though it was mild. I blanked for a couple of hours in a swim in the middle of the pond, then dropped my rods in a small back channel on the way to a different swim, just laid them on the floor and slackened them off to see if there were any fish tucked up in some deep water behind an island that I might have been walking past. After a recent short 4 day trip to Lac St Cassien, Wychwood consultant Steve Barton managed to bag his 1st fish from the world famous lake in the shape of this 34lb Common.Caught using the ever faithful Nutrabaits Trigga over a small scattering of bait the old warrior came on a shallow spot in 8ft of water.
